Exciting opportunity for an experienced software professional to join a newly funded startup as it launches.

An exciting opportunity for an experienced software professional to join a well funded startup with a clear equity opportunity.

Your new company

You will be joining a new startup business that will lead the way in delivering an identity trust scheme to a range of organisations and sectors. The new business has been created from a successful software product company that's been in operation for more than 10 years, offering SaaS solutions across financial services and property. In preparation for upcoming government legislation concerning digital identity verification, they have developed an early stage solution that will help reduce duplication of processes, improve overall speed and ultimately reduce costs.

Your new role

They currently have a requirement for a Digital Solutions Manager to join their startup team. In this role, you will be responsible for leading and managing all internal technology activities across development, design, security and infrastructure. You will work closely with existing external partners currently developing the platform and ensure ongoing delivery is well managed and meets user requirements. You will have overall responsibility for the application and infrastructure strategic roadmap.

This is a key role within the management team, and you will be involved in strategic and operational discussions and both internally and with clients/investors. You will influence how the product and team grow and have an opportunity to develop at pace into more senior posts such as CTO.

What you'll need to succeed

You will likely come from a software background (ideally Java) and have worked in similar small SAAS environments. You will be comfortable forming ideas and solutions across the business and product. You will have a clear appreciation for the full software development life cycle and for early process design right through to application support.

  • Track record working in software development/SAAS teams. Ideally with previous experience developing modern Java solutions.
  • Full life cycle.
  • Agile
  • Use of cloud infrastructure
  • Strong stakeholder engagement skills.
  • Cyber security policies and procedures.
  • Licensing.


What you'll get in return

This position offers the chance to be part of an exciting startup team, shaping a new product and having real influence on strategy and operations. You will also have a clear opportunity to obtain equity in the business and therefore have clear stake in the long-term success. The starting salary (c60k) reflects the early stage the business is at and applications will be welcomed from individuals with a clear desire to go through a startup journey and achieve the rewards in the medium and long term.
